Report: UFC Exec Marc Ratner Says UFC on FS1 1 Not in Jeopardy
By FCF Staff
Although there might be more paperwork ahead, the first UFC on FOX Sports 1 card will proceed as scheduled on August 17th, according to UFC Vice President of Regulatory Affairs Marc Ratner.
Ratner has informed MMA Fighting.com that the UFC has begun the process of securing temporary social security numbers, for foreign fighters scheduled to compete at the Boston bound event, as Massachusetts law requires. The news comes not long after a report from the Boston Herald, quoted a Massachusetts Department of Public Safety spokesman relaying that the promotion had instead asked for an exemption. The exemption, according to the official, is not going to be granted.
According to U.S. regulations, a fighter must have a work visa for at least ten days before they can apply for a social security number, which Massachusetts requires in order for them to compete.
UFC on FS1 1 will be hosted by Boston’s TD Garden Arena and will feature Chael Sonnen fighting “Shogun” Rua in the main event.
